Bio

Judah Boulet is entering his ninth year as the head coach of the Bryant University Bulldogs and his tenth year overall with the program for the 2024-2025 season. Boulet is well-acquainted with Bryant Rugby, having first served as the men's head coach in 2003 and 2004. His rugby involvement, however, goes back to 1999, when he began playing for Emory University. His playing career extended to stints with the Atlanta Renegades and Providence Rugby Club, but was cut short due to injuries. Despite these setbacks, Boulet's passion for the sport remained strong, leading him to become a referee. He worked his way up to the USA National Referee Development Panel, serving until 2009.
 
In 2008, Boulet shifted his focus to coaching, founding the men’s rugby program at Xaverian Brothers High School, where he served as head coach for ten seasons, until 2017. Under his leadership, the program flourished, establishing his reputation as a skilled and dedicated coach.
 
Boulet holds an MBA from the University of Wyoming and a Master of Science in Pharmacology and Toxicology from the University of Rhode Island. He resides in Lincoln, Rhode Island, with his two sons, Nolan and Ian, who are both passionate about the Bulldogs team.
 
Coaching Achievements:
Spring 2021: CCRC Colonial Cup Champions  
Spring 2022: 7's Beast of the East Champions (Portsmouth, RI)  
Spring 2022: Competed in the National Collegiate Rugby May Madness 7's Championships (New Orleans, LA)  
Fall 2023: Runner-Up in the Colonial Coast  
Fall 2023: East Regional Challenge Cup Champions  
2023 Season: Nationally Ranked 16th  
Spring 2023: Runner-Up in the Colonial Coast 7's  
2022-2023: Club Sports Coach of the Year
2022- 2023: Club Sports Team of the Year
